Foundation Moisture Prevention in Montgomery, AL
Foundation moisture prevention services focus on protecting the structural stability of a property by managing excess moisture around the foundation. This includes installing drainage systems, applying waterproof barriers, and implementing grading solutions to divert water away from the building. These projects are often requested by homeowners experiencing issues such as basement flooding, mold growth, or cracked walls, as well as those looking to prevent future moisture-related damage. Understanding the specific drainage needs of the property and the local climate can help property owners determine the most effective solutions for maintaining a dry and stable foundation.
Before requesting foundation moisture prevention services, property owners typically want to know about the types of solutions available, the areas of the property that require attention, and how these measures can help preserve the integrity of their home. It’s important to assess the existing drainage systems, soil conditions, and potential water intrusion points to select the appropriate methods. Proper evaluation can ensure that moisture issues are addressed effectively, reducing the risk of costly repairs down the line and supporting the long-term health of the property’s foundation.

Common Foundation Moisture Prevention Jobs
Foundation waterproofing - techniques to prevent moisture intrusion and protect the foundation.
Drainage solutions - installing proper gutters and grading to direct water away from the property.
Sealant application - applying moisture barriers to vulnerable foundation areas.
Soil moisture control - managing soil conditions to reduce excess water around the foundation.
Vapor barriers - installing barriers to limit moisture vapor from seeping into basement spaces.
Crack repair - sealing foundation cracks to prevent water entry and structural damage.
Foundation Moisture Prevention Questions
What causes foundation moisture issues? Excess moisture can result from poor drainage, high soil humidity, or leaks, leading to potential foundation problems.
How can moisture prevention benefit a home? Proper moisture control helps prevent foundation cracks, uneven settling, and structural damage over time.
What methods are used to prevent foundation moisture? Techniques include installing drainage systems, vapor barriers, and proper grading to direct water away from the foundation.
When should property owners consider moisture prevention services? It is advisable to evaluate moisture control measures when signs of excess moisture or foundation issues are observed.
